Denmark will provide more than $21 million to Mykolaiv and the region: for the reconstruction, demining and reconstruction of the «agrarka» dormitory

The Kingdom of Denmark will direct another financial aid of more than 21 million dollars to the reconstruction of the Mykolaiv region.

The aid package was approved during the fourth meeting of the special Supervisory Committee on Friday, January 12, the Ministry of Community Development, Territories and Infrastructure of Ukraine reports.

The signing of the package was attended by Dan Jorgensen, Minister of Cooperation and Development of Global Climate Policy of Denmark, and Oleksandr Kubrakov, Deputy Prime Minister for Reconstruction.

The package includes, in particular, the following projects:

  • demining of agricultural land;
  • provision of cogeneration facilities;
  • reconstruction of the dormitory of the Mykolaiv State Agrarian University for fire safety, which will be carried out jointly with UNOPS Ukraine and All Ukraine.

The meeting was also attended by the mayor of Mykolaiv Oleksandr Sienkevych and the head of Mykolaiv RMA Vitalii Kim.

It is worth emphasizing that in 2023, Denmark has already allocated more than 100 million dollars for the restoration of the Mykolaiv Oblast.

The beginning of Denmark's cooperation with Mykolaiv

In March 2022, the president of Ukraine, speaking in front of the Danish parliament, called on the country to take «leadership» over Mykolaiv after the end of the full-scale war unleashed by Russia.

At the end of August last year, the mayor of Mykolaiv, Oleksandr Sienkevych, and the Minister of International Development of Denmark, Flemming Moller Mortensen, signed a memorandum of cooperation. The memorandum envisages joint work on the formation of reconstruction projects and the involvement of investors from various countries in the restoration of Mykolaiv.

In January 2023, a meeting of representatives of Denmark and Ukraine took place in Mykolaiv regarding the planning of further restoration of the city.

On July 3, the Minister of the Kingdom of Denmark announced a new aid package for the Mykolaiv region.

In September, after a meeting with Prime Minister Mette Frederiksen, President Volodymyr Zelenskyy announced the opening of the office of the Danish Embassy in Ukraine in Mykolaiv.

At the beginning of November, Denmark announced a new large-scale aid package for Ukraine for 40.2 million euros. The main emphasis in the aid package is on Mykolaiv and the Mykolaiv region.

Also, in November, the Office of Reconstruction and Development of the Mykolaiv Oblast and the Office of Reconstruction and Development of the City of Mykolaiv became operational.

Postwar reconstruction of Mykolaiv

Currently, it is known that about 60% of the aid that Denmark sends to Ukraine goes to Mykolaiv and the Mykolaiv region.

At the annual forum of the publishing house «Legal Practice» Business & Legal Infrastructure Forum, the ambassador of Denmark to Ukraine announced the vision of the post-war reconstruction of Mykolaiv with friendly conditions for pedestrians and bicycle infrastructure.

While in Mykolaiv, the ambassador explained that after the end of the full-scale war, Denmark would help Mykolaiv to restore and modernize its shipbuilding capacity.

In addition, Denmark will rebuild the Lyceum named after Mykola Arkas while preserving its authentic appearance. As of September 2023, Ukrainian architects presented Ole Egberg Mikkelsen with reconstruction options.

Another educational institution that the Danes will rebuild is Admiral Makarov National Shipbuilding University (NUK). The Ambassador of the Kingdom of Denmark to Ukraine Ole Egberg Mikkelsen is sure that this will revive Mykolaiv as a «city of shipbuilding».

The ambassador also supported the idea of creating a Danish quarter or park in Mykolaiv, but today this issue remains at the idea stage.
